Ilias El Makrini is a scholar working on Social Psychology, Control and Systems Engineering and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Ilias El Makrini has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 387 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Social Psychology, 8 papers in Control and Systems Engineering and 6 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Ilias El Makrini’s work include Robot Manipulation and Learning (7 papers), Musculoskeletal pain and rehabilitation (6 papers) and Ergonomics and Musculoskeletal Disorders (5 papers). Ilias El Makrini is often cited by papers focused on Robot Manipulation and Learning (7 papers), Musculoskeletal pain and rehabilitation (6 papers) and Ergonomics and Musculoskeletal Disorders (5 papers). Ilias El Makrini coll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, Italy and Vietnam. Ilias El Makrini's co-authors include Bram Vanderborght, Dirk Lefeber, Tom Verstraten, Kevin De Pauw, Sander De Bock, Bruno Tassignon, Carlos Rodríguez-Guerrero, Romain Meeusen, Ben Serrien and Glenn Mathijssen and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, The International Journal of Robotics Research and Computers & Industrial Engineering.
